// readPassword reads password from terminal without echoing
func readPassword() (string, error) {
// Check if stdin is a terminal by trying to get terminal size
if isTerminal() {
// Use stty to disable echo
cmd := exec.Command("stty", "-echo")
cmd.Stdin = os.Stdin
if err := cmd.Run(); err != nil {
// Fallback: read normally
return readPasswordFallback()
}
defer func() {
// Re-enable echo
cmd := exec.Command("stty", "echo")
cmd.Stdin = os.Stdin
cmd.Run()
}()
reader := bufio.NewReader(os.Stdin)
password, err := reader.ReadString('\n')
fmt.Println() // New line after password input
if err != nil {
return "", err
}
return strings.TrimSpace(password), nil
}
// Fallback for non-terminal input (e.g., piped input)
return readPasswordFallback()
}
// isTerminal checks if stdin is a terminal
func isTerminal() bool {
var termios syscall.Termios
_, _, err := syscall.Syscall6(syscall.SYS_IOCTL, os.Stdin.Fd(), syscall.TCGETS, uintptr(unsafe.Pointer(&termios)), 0, 0, 0)
return err == 0
}
// readPasswordFallback reads password as plain text (fallback mode)
func readPasswordFallback() (string, error) {
reader := bufio.NewReader(os.Stdin)
password, err := reader.ReadString('\n')
if err != nil {
return "", err
}
return strings.TrimSpace(password), nil
}
